что этот образ имеет дефолтный файл конфигурации с неподходящими для меня настройками
Приходиться самому заходить на сервер и вручную переписывать содержимое этого конфиг файла. Такое себе занятие..
Volume не особо помагает.. все равно самому лазить в дерикториях сервера и менять файл.
Что здесь можно сделать? Какой-нибудь баш скрипт чтобы этот файл на сервер отправлял а потом докер композ запускать или его както в образ зашить можно? Или другую технологию дополнительно изучать начать типа кубернетеса? В какую сторону думать?
В смысле "volume не особо помогает"? Добавляешь конф файл через него в режиме ро, что-то вроде: -v /$PWD/nginx/nginx.conf://etc/nginx/nginx.conf:ro Или в докерфайле сделай COPY ./nginx/nginx.conf /etc/nginx/nginx.conf
А можно ещё почитать доку по официальному имаджу нгынкса и узнать, что там есть довольно удобный механизм темплейтов конфигов
Обсуждают сегодня